Zusammenfassung: | The present paper considers the effect of nanomaterials on the electrical conductivity of an elastic composition based on polychloroprene rubber. Taunit-M multi-walled carbon nanotubes and nitrogen-doped graphene were employed as electrically conductive components. The conductive polymeric material synthesized can be used in a wide operating range, and moreover, it possesses high electrical conductivity. |
